Bill & Melinda Gates Foundation: Access to Learning Award (ATLA) 2009
The Bill & Melinda Gates Foundation is inviting applications from libraries and
organisations with a mandate to provide public access to information to apply
for the Access to Learning Award (ATLA) 2009. The award recognizes excellence
and innovation in public libraries and similar institutions in providing access
to information through the use of computers and the Internet, at no cost to the
user. The recipient will receive a prize of US$1 million. The 2009 brochures
(in Arabic, Chinese, English, French, Russian and Spanish), application form
and further information are now available from
